Rams JV Girls Hockey Wins Consolation Championship in Eden Prairie

 

January 4, 2020

Submitted by Steve Huglen The Roseau Rams JV Girls Hockey team is the consolation champion of the 2019 Mid-Winter Meltdown JV hockey tournament in Eden Prairie. The Rams opened the tournament by losing a close 3-2 game to Shakopee before rebounding to beat Rosemount 4-1 and then Benilde St. Margaret by the same 4-1 score in the consolation championship game. The games were played at the Eden Prairie Community Center on December 26th-28th.
